This model represents a rigid bolted beam splice connection using full-depth end plates. The configuration includes a plate-to-plate connection with a bottom haunch, designed for I-profiles of identical cross-sections. Haunches are bolted to the bottom flange of the beams. The connection is suitable for ridge applications requiring moment-resisting behavior. The arrangement ensures direct load transfer through the end plates and haunch assembly.
